DWI Attorney

 

What does DWI stand for? DWI is the abbreviated form of the term “Driving While Intoxicated”. When a person is charged with the offense of driving in a state of intoxication, a DWI attorney comes to his aid, to help them fight their case. A DWI case is one of the most common offenses conducted in large cities all over the world. In some cities, this is not taken up as an offense. But in most major cities of the world, drunk driving is a serious offense as is equally punishable as a criminal murder or robbery or theft.

DWI necessarily pertains to people who tend to drive under the influence of alcohol, whereas a different term, DUI, is used to refer to cases in which people resort to driving after consuming alcohol or even drugs. A DWI attorney handles cases of the former kind and helps the client to combat the offense they are charged with after drunk driving. Any person charged with such a case requires the help of a DWI attorney who will guide them through the different legal proceedings before the client is given their verdict from their case. Generally, a person charged with the offense of DWI can face numerous consequences, including suspension of the driver’s license and other penalties. An experienced attorney can help them save their driving rights and prevent them from landing up in jail.
